Namespace: microsoft.graph
Update the properties of a multitenant organization.
Permissions
Choose the permission or permissions marked as least privileged for this API. Use a higher privileged permission or permissions only if your app requires it. For details about delegated and application permissions, see Permission types. To learn more about these permissions, see the permissions reference.
Permission type |
Least privileged permissions |
Higher privileged permissions |
Delegated (work or school account) |
MultiTenantOrganization.ReadWrite.All |
Not available. |
Delegated (personal Microsoft account) |
Not supported. |
Not supported. |
Application |
MultiTenantOrganization.ReadWrite.All |
Not available. |
Important
In delegated scenarios with work or school accounts, the signed-in user must be assigned a supported Microsoft Entra role or a custom role with a supported role permission. Security Administrator is the least privileged role supported for this operation.
HTTP request
PATCH /tenantRelationships/multiTenantOrganization
Request body
In the request body, supply only the values for properties to update. Existing properties that aren't included in the request body maintain their previous values or are recalculated based on changes to other property values.
The following table specifies the properties that can be updated.
Property |
Type |
Description |
displayName |
String |
Display name of the multitenant organization. Optional. |
description |
String |
Description of the multitenant organization. Optional. |
Response
If successful, this method returns a 204 No Content
response code.
Examples
The following example updates the description and display name for a multitenant organization.
Request
PATCH https://graph.microsoft.com/v1.0/tenantRelationships/multiTenantOrganization
Content-Type: application/json
{
"displayName": "Contoso organization",
"description": "Multitenant organization between Contoso, Fabrikam, and Woodgrove Bank"
}

Response
HTTP/1.1 204 No Content
